Historical Note
"Reproductive Justice For All: A U.S. Policy Conference" was held at Smith College, Northampton, Mass., in November 2005 to examine and discuss issues pertaining to women's rights in the realm of sexuality, reproductive health, assisted reproduction and genetic technologies; and to "design agendas for reproductive policies in the U.S. that advance social justice...placing race, culture, sexuality, age and class at the center of a policy conversation about women's reproductive rights issues." It was organized by Jacqueline Payne, Assistant Director of Government Relations at Planned Parenthood Federation of America, and Gwendolyn Mink; and sponsored by the Smith College Women Studies Program and Planned Parenthood Federation of America.
